Hong Lok Yuen, Private housing estate in Tai Po District, Hong Kong.
Hong Lok Yuen is a private housing estate in Tai Po comprising roughly 1190 residential units spread across multiple blocks and phases. The development combines detached homes and apartment blocks alongside extensive shared facilities such as a clubhouse, swimming pool, and sports centers.
The housing estate was founded in 1980 as part of Hong Kong's housing expansion into the New Territories. It developed in multiple phases and became an established private residential community in the region.
